Web18 Apr 2024 · Job was a man who had a good relationship with God and he always did the right thing. He had seven sons and three daughters, whom he prayed for every day, and he owned seven thousand sheep, three thousand camels, five hundred yoke of oxen and five hundred donkeys, along with many servants. He refused to do … kotiverkkoyhteys windows 10Web4 Jan 2024 · In Job 36:26 Elihu states, “How great is God—beyond our understanding! / The number of his years is past finding out.”. Elihu rightly points Job to God’s might, saying, “Listen to this, Job; / stop and consider God’s wonders” ( Job 37:14 ).
